Cambridge is three historic mill towns — Galt, Preston and Hespeler — joined where the Speed River meets the Grand. Galt in particular has some of the finest mature urban canopy in southwestern Ontario, with century trees on streets laid out in the 1850s and limestone buildings that leave no margin for error when a limb comes down. River valley properties in all three communities add slope and restricted access. Cambridge also brought in a new private tree by-law in 2023, so a permit conversation now comes before the quote.
Galt's heritage core is the hard part: narrow streets, no rear lane on many blocks, and big old trees growing tight against limestone buildings where a dropped section would do serious damage. Ravine lots fall away to the Grand. Preston and Hespeler bring similar Speed River slopes. Everything in the heritage core comes down on ropes in controlled sections, with the drop zone protected before we start.
